Subject: Re: What is messageMessages property?

--- K <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ote:<br>> What is messageMessages property?<br><br>The 
'messageMessages' property is a debugging aid, and<br>used for the "Message Watcher" ; 
if this property is<br>set to true, the engine will send 'messageHandled' 
and<br>'messageNotHandled'  messages.<br>The Revolution IDE handles these messages in 
the<br>'revFrontscript' IDE-frontscript ; look at its script<br>for a hint on how it 
works.<br><br>Of course, given that these are undocumented features,<br>I wouldn't 
trust on them to stay around in future<br>versions or have the same meaning -- and 
debugging is<br>an area that may move around without notice.<br><br>Jan
